Rivermate · Employer of Record pricingRivermate: $319 to $639, per the hire.

Rivermate prints a range rather than a price: 'from $319 – $639 per employee/month', varying 'by country, headcount, project, and expat vs local hire', in 180+ countries, with a contractor of record from $149. The billing period and the deposit policy are not stated. On the $319 floor, one engineer in India at $30,000 costs $2,960 a month all-in (fee 11%), the second-lowest total on this site after RemoFirst; on the $639 ceiling the fee would be $320 a month higher.

Who Rivermate fits, and who it does not.

Both sentences are built from the terms printed on the pricing page, not from opinions about the service.

Choose Rivermate if
you want a second low quote to negotiate against and you hire expats as well as locals: the printed range starts at $319, the second-lowest floor tracked here, and the page names expat versus local hire as a pricing factor.
Look elsewhere if
you need the number before the call: the $320 spread between $319 and $639 is wider than the gap between most providers, and neither the billing period nor the deposit policy is printed. Remote and Oyster print one flat price; RemoFirst starts lower at $199.

The pricing page, in its own words

Employer of Record ‘from $319 – $639 per employee/month. Pricing may vary by country, headcount, project, and expat vs local hire.’ Contractor of record from $149 per contractor per month. ‘Hire full-time employees in 180+ countries.’ Read on 2 September 2026.

What the page does not say

The billing period and the deposit policy are not stated, and no FX rule is published. The engine on this site prices Rivermate at the $319 floor, so every total on this page is a minimum: the country quote can be up to $320 a month higher per employee.

The fee in the whole hire

At the floor the fee is 11% of a $2,960 monthly invoice in India at $30,000 and 4% of $7,960 in Germany at $75,000. The best EOR for startups ranking places Rivermate second on the all-in total, after RemoFirst.

Questions people ask before booking a demo

How much does Rivermate cost?
From $319 to $639 per employee per month for the Employer of Record, depending on country, headcount, project and expat versus local hire; contractor of record from $149 per month (checked 2 September 2026). Salary and statutory employer charges are billed on top.
Does Rivermate require a deposit?
The pricing page does not state a deposit policy or a billing period (checked 2 September 2026). Ask for both in writing with the country price.
Is Rivermate cheaper than Deel?
On the printed floor, yes: $319 against Deel's $599 starting price. On Rivermate's printed ceiling, $639, it is $40 above Deel's floor. Both are 'from' prices; the country quote decides.
What does one employee cost through Rivermate?
On the $319 floor: $2,960 a month in India at $30,000 (fee 11%), $7,960 in Germany at $75,000 (fee 4%). The engine on this site uses the floor, so these totals are the minimum; at $639 add $320 a month.
